Kota Kinabalu: The close cooperation between state and federal governments is crucial to ensure all policies and projects decided at central level are well implemented, said Sabah Federal Secretary Datuk Samsuni Mohd Noor (pictured, right).

In this regard, he is confident the compatibility between the Sabah and federal governments now would ensure the smooth implementation of policies and projects planned for Sabah before this.

“Coincidently, the Sabah government is now aligned with the central government which could facilitate further all policies planned are implemented and together with federal agencies in Sabah, I will ensure what is instructed at federal level is properly implemented,” he said.

He was speaking after a courtesy call on Sabah Chief Minister Datuk Hajiji Noor (pictured, left) at his office at Sabah State Administrative Centre here today.

Commenting on the courtesy call, Samsuni said it was his first visit to the Chief Minister after Gabungan Rakyat Sabah (GRS) took over the Sabah government.

“We discussed several issues including policies we need to coordinate in the interest of the people in the state.

“We want all policies ordered by federal to be in line with what was wanted by Sabahans themselves,” he said.
